Step-increase waiting periods

  • Step 1 → Step 2 52 weeks
  • Step 2 → Step 3 52 weeks
  • Step 3 → Step 4 52 weeks
  • Step 4 → Step 5 104 weeks
  • Step 5 → Step 6 104 weeks
  • Step 6 → Step 7 104 weeks
  • Step 7 → Step 8 156 weeks
  • Step 8 → Step 9 156 weeks
  • Step 9 → Step 10 156 weeks

GS-6 in DETROIT: what to expect

Experienced technicians and mid-level administrative support, including contract specialists, paralegals, medical technicians and HR specialists.

For 2018, the DETROIT pay area adds a 26.25% locality adjustment on top of the nationwide base GS schedule. Every GS-6 employee assigned to this area benefits from that same percentage, regardless of step or series.

Qualifications and career path

Minimum qualifications. One year of specialized experience at the GS-5 level, or a master's degree for some series.

Promotion path. Promoted to GS-7 after one year of creditable experience in the grade.

  • What is the locality adjustment for GS-6 in DETROIT?
    The locality adjustment is the same for every grade and step within a pay area. For DETROIT in 2018, it is 26.25%. On a GS-6 Step 1 salary that translates to an extra $8,469 per year.
  • What is the biweekly pay for GS-6 in DETROIT?
    Biweekly pay is annual salary divided by 26. A GS-6 Step 1 employee in DETROIT earns roughly $1,567 per pay period before tax and retirement deductions.
